Our Emergency Intervention Advocates answer all incoming calls and online chats from individuals seeking services or just needing someone with an empathetic ear. Safety planning, crisis intervention, referral information and connection to agency and local resources are provided by our highly-trained and skilled advocates.
24 hours a day and 365 days a year, our emergency shelter provides safety, healing and hope for survivors and their children who are fleeing domestic violence and sexual assault. The services at the shelter include case management, basic medical care, transportation, legal assistance, counseling , on-site meals, support groups, life skills classes and children's programs including childcare and child mentoring.
